Play entertainment, which refers to interactive content that allows users to engage with and influence the narrative or outcome, has become a major force in the entertainment industry. Video games, in particular, have seen a surge in popularity, with the global gaming market expected to reach $190 billion by 2025. The rise of play entertainment has been driven by advances in technology, including the development of more powerful and affordable gaming consoles, as well as the proliferation of mobile devices.

Shared play builds tribes. The rise of "cozy games" like Animal Crossing during the pandemic showed that playing media is a substitute for physical socializing. Even something as simple as comparing Spotify Wrapped (a year-end "play" of your listening habits) is a social ritual of popular media.
